IDF shoots at Palestinians blocking bulldozers

Published: Fri 24 Feb 2006 04:18 PM
The Israeli Military is shooting at Palestinians blocking bulldozers in Beit Sira
A non violent victory has turned sour, the peaceful demonstration against the annexation Barrier in beit Sira is currently being attacked by the military the Israeli military with live ammunition and Rubber bullets.
Matan an Israeli activist on the scene told Ism ‘not one stone was thrown. Ten year old children are telling the six year olds not to throw stones.’
Despite the villagers discipline five villagers were wounded so far by rubber bullets two of them in the head. One Israeli activist has been beaten arrested by the military.
The military attacked the demonstrators after they succeeded in blocking the bulldozers from destroying their land.
